Therapeutic Approaches for Online Care

Karen Schwartz Triana uses client-centered therapy to create a respectful, empathetic environment where the client's perspective guides the pace and focus of work. This approach helps people who want a supportive space to explore feelings, values, and personal goals. Cognitive Behavioral Therapy, or CBT, is employed to identify unhelpful thinking patterns and to build practical strategies for managing anxiety, depression, and other mood or behavior concerns. Solution-Focused Therapy is oriented toward identifying strengths and setting concrete, achievable goals to produce change in a relatively brief time frame.
